I normally use these earbuds while at the office, at the airport or while at the gym or running. They have never fallen out or that I felt were loose. Right away I was blown away at the clarity of my music stream and how the seal was able to keep outside noise out. Having about 4 hours of battery life can get pretty rough during a workday when you want more, but the charging case makes up for it. The swipe controls can get a little finicky, but you get used to working them. Overall I have been incredibly happy with these and have recommended them to friends. These are incredibly lightweight as well. PROS: Build quality feels solid and has a premium look and feel; Low profile and sleek appearance; Comes with multiple sizes for ear wings and plugs for the right fit, which also helps reduce outside noise; amazing call clarity, after multiple calls I've been told that the mic quality is clear and does not easily pick up ambient noise; Clear mids and highs and has some surprising bass for the size; 4-5 hours of solid bluetooth streaming battery life; Carrying case charges the earbuds and they charge up quickly with the fast charging feature like the Note8; Carrying case is tiny and fits in your pocket; Ambient noise function is useful when you need to hear your surroundings (like at the office); Works with Google and Bixby to listen to commands like pulling up your music with your phone in your pocket; Has an option to help find your missing buds (using the gear app); Lightweight; Auto-detect workout feature (like in the Gear S3, but not as reliable on measurements); and Pairing is effortless but the first update takes a while to load. CONS: Some connectivity issues, you must be within 4-5 feet of your phone or the connection starts to cut out; Issues where one earbud was louder than the other or wouldn't connect at all (this was fixed by placing both into the case to disconnect then taking them out again, this uncommonly happened when I would go from one earbud to two; Ambient sound option only picks up direct in mic noise, so it does not help pick up echoes (which is helpful for clear phone conversations); Ambient sound option is automatically off having one earbud in; No wall adapter in box; Lack of an on/off feature on the earbuds themselves; The case is pretty much required to be on you to store your earbuds and keep them off and prevent them from draining out; and Using the smallest wing tips have issues charging in their case.Read full review

I bought these for workouts without a phone, point blank. For that purpose, they are perfect. They have absolutely never fallen out, even when I am practicing a few dunks for basketball. If you have small ears, I could see them being uncomfortable, though. Bluetooth Connectivity is great, on par with my "semi-wireless" earbuds, and much better than earlier wireless earbuds (Earin, brags dash, etc). Most people who have left bad reviews have been for either battery life or sound quality. The battery life on these is low (about 1-1.5 hr streaming from phone or 2-3 hrs if using internal music player). I was expecting that already; plus, I use the internal player so battery life is fine for my workouts. My only gripe is I wish they had a quick charge feature, that's it. As far as battery life, if you are wanting to purely stream music during workouts, I would opt for either Jabra Elite or Bragi's "The Headphone" (not the Bragi dash). Those give about 3 and 5 hrs of battery life, respectively. Sound quality is fine, exactly what you would expect. I don't know why people would ever expect earbuds, in particular wireless earbuds, to sound amazing. If that's what you are looking for you should stick to over the ear style headphones. I'm not an audiophile, but they were about the same quality as the wired apple EarPods. Bass was a little low, which you can more or less correct with an equalizer on your phone. They were MUCH louder than I expected, something other wireless earbuds have had issues with. Of course, getting a seal is key for any earbud's sound quality. In summary, these are a great wireless earbud option for short 1-2 hr workouts. If battery life is a huge factor for you, maybe wait another year until companies start to nail this issue.Read full review
